Really good, and for a reasonable price too. Went here for Ándrea’s special birthday dinner. Dinner started with an... antipasto with prosciutto de Parma which was excellent. Ándrea had the breaded veal and I had the BRACIOLETINA DI VITELLO,that was near to the way my grandmother made it. Mushrooms were creamy and flavorful. We shared a whole BOTTLE of a greatProsecco, shared dessert, with coffee and with the tip we were still under $150 (yes that is a lot of money but worth everypenny for a special dinner). Service was wonderful and the place as spectacular with a lot of charm. We will be back. We didgo back for New Year’s Eve 2018. Exceptional again! Read more
